// file : bpkg/cfg-create.cxx -*- C++ -*-
// copyright : Copyright (c) 2014-2017 Code Synthesis Ltd
// license : MIT; see accompanying LICENSE file
#include <bpkg/cfg-create.hxx>
#include <bpkg/package.hxx>
#include <bpkg/package-odb.hxx>
#include <bpkg/database.hxx>
#include <bpkg/diagnostics.hxx>
using namespace std;
namespace bpkg
{
int
cfg_create (const cfg_create_options& o, cli::scanner& args)
{
tracer trace ("cfg_create");
if (o.wipe () && !o.directory_specified ())
fail << "--wipe requires explicit --directory|-d";
dir_path c (o.directory ());
l4 ([&]{trace << "creating configuration in " << c;});
// If the directory already exists, make sure it is empty. Otherwise
// create it.
//
if (exists (c))
{
l5 ([&]{trace << "directory " << c << " exists";});
if (!empty (c))
{
l5 ([&]{trace << "directory " << c << " not empty";});
if (!o.wipe ())
fail << "directory " << c << " is not empty" <<
info << "use --wipe to clean it up but be careful";
rm_r (c, false);
}
}
else
{
l5 ([&]{trace << "directory " << c << " does not exist";});
mk_p (c);
}
// Sort arguments into modules and configuration variables.
//
string mods; // build2 create meta-operation parameters.
strings vars;
while (args.more ())
{
string a (args.next ());
if (a.find ('=') != string::npos)
{
vars.push_back (move (a));
}
else if (!a.empty ())
{
mods += mods.empty () ? ", " : " ";
mods += a;
}
else
fail << "empty string as argument";
}
// Create and configure.
//
// Run quiet. Use path representation to get canonical trailing slash.
//
run_b (o,
c,
"create('" + c.representation () + "'" + mods + ")",
true,
vars);
// Create .bpkg/ and its subdirectories.
//
{
mk (c / bpkg_dir);
mk (c / certs_dir);
mk (c / repos_dir);
}
// Initialize tmp directory.
//
init_tmp (c);
// Create the database.
//
database db (open (c, trace, true));
// Add the special, root repository object with empty location.
//
transaction t (db.begin ());
db.persist (repository (repository_location ()));
t.commit ();
if (verb && !o.no_result ())
{
c.complete ().normalize ();
text << "created new configuration in " << c;
}
return 0;
}
}
